Cebu Air Stock Based Compensation Calculation

Stock Based Compensation is a way corporations use stock options to reward employees. It provides executives and employees the opportunity to share in the growth of the company and, if structured properly, can align their interests with the interests of the company's shareholders and investors, without burning the company's cash on hand.

Cebu Air Business Description

Address Sergio Osmena Boulevard, Basement 2, R 01-02, Robinsons Galleria Cebu, Barangay Tejero, General Maxilom Avenue corner, Cebu, CEB, PHL, 6000
Cebu Air Inc is a carrier in the Philippine air transportation industry. It has two reportable operating segments, has three reportable operating segments, which is the airline business (Parent Company, CEBGO and AirSWIFT), line, light and base maintenance business (A-Plus) and ground handling business (1Aviation). The revenue of the company was mainly derived from rendering transportation services, line, light and base maintenance services and ground handling services.
